Warning Signs You Need Wall Cavity Water Extraction
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Our team wants to help you identify potential problems before they become major issues.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den moisture in your walls.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to investigate further. Don’t ignore the warning signs!
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a more significant problem. If you notice water spots or discoloration on your ceilings or walls,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Early detection is key to preventing further damage.
Mold Growth in Hidden Areas
Mold can grow in hidden areas, such as behind walls or under flooring. If you notice mold growth, it’s essential to address the issue immediately. Mold can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show hidden water damage. If you notice strange noises or water seeping from your walls, it’s crucial to investigate further. Don’t wait until it’s too late!
Increased Humidity Levels
High humidity levels can lead to mold growth and hidden water damage. If you notice increased humidity levels in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you maintain a healthy humidity level.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ost in Le Grand, CA
The cost of Wall Cavity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will provide a free estimate and work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. Prices start at around $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Diagnosis |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, equipment rental fees |
| Sanitizing and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ment rental fees |
| Reconstruction and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job |
| Free Estimates and Insurance Coordination | $0 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the job |
